Lina Bo Bardi Architetto

For the occasion of the 9th International Architecture Exhibition of the Venice Biennale, Venice’s IUAV University and city government are presenting from 10 September to 15 November, at the Ca’ Pesaro Gallery of International Art, a show dedicated to the work of architect Lina Bo Bardi: Lina Bo Bardi Architetto il recupero dell' autenticità, conceived and organized by Luciano Semerani, Antonella Gallo and Giovanni Marras and produced with the collaboration of the Lina Bo and P.M. Bardi Institute.

The exhibition features more than 200 original drawings that emphasize “freedom of architecture” as a basis of Lina Bo Bardi’s work, while visually representing her artistic and architectural thought..

Besides drawings and architectural models, the show will also feature her furniture designs, scenographic pieces and a large part of her collection of popular art, as well as reconstructions of her setups for exhibitions and the construction of the project Grande Vaca Mecânica [Large Mechanical Cow] proposed in the 1980s for the Museum of Art of São Paulo but never constructed.

The set shown evinces the process underlying architect Lina Bo Bardi’s projects, while allowing the viewer to grasp her intellectual universe and her search, both within and outside of architecture, for the possibility of a genuine expression of national culture.
